If you look again at the website at http://www.wu-ftpd.org/ you'll see that
all three patche names are links.  Just click on the link to get the
corresponding patch.

The patches are also available via FTP at
   ftp://ftp.wu-ftpd.org/pub/wu-ftpd/patches/apply_to_2.6.2/connect-dos.patch
                                                            realpath.patch
                                                            skeychallenge.patch

A link to the ftp.wu-ftpd.org FTP site is given on the same website where
you found the advice about the patches.  It's pretty straightforward to go to
this FTP site and work your way through the directory structure until you find
the relevant patch directory, if you prefer to use FTP to get the patches.
